In late 2024, an investigation by the AFP news agency revealed that a startling number of Christians in Pakistan have been falsely accused of blasphemy by members of organized "vigilante groups" who intentionally deceived followers of Jesus into sharing content that was deemed blasphemous. (See this page for more details.)

In response to these allegations, the Islamabad High Court has called on the government to establish a commission that would investigate collusion between the Federal Investigation Agency and some militant Muslim clerics who seek to entrap innocent victims. The court recommended that the commission include experts in law, religion and technology.

Pakistan's blasphemy laws are overly broad, making them easy to exploit for wrongful personal or financial motives. According to Floyd Brobbel, CEO for Voice of the Martyrs Canada, "The way [the legislation is] written...anything can be turned into a blasphemy case." This is particularly true in cases against accused Christians who are uneducated and illiterate. If established, the newly proposed commission will hopefully investigate groups and individuals who fabricate evidence for their own vested interests.

  • Country Information

    Population
    247,653,551 (2023 est.)

    Ethnicity (%)
    Punjabi (44.7), Pashtun [Pathan] (15.4), Sindhi (14.1), Saraiki (8.4) Muhajirs (7.6) Balochi (3.6), Other (6.3)

    Religion (%)
    Islam (96.5), Other - Christian and Hindu (3.5)

    Leader
    President Asif Ali Zardari (2024)

    Government type
    Federal parliamentary republic

    Legal system
    Common law system with Islamic law influence

    Source: CIA World Factbook
